当前位置: 首页 > news >正文

halcon几何测量(二)计算距离和角度的函数

目录

  • 一、计算两条线之间的夹角
  • 二、计算一条直线和水平轴之间的夹角
  • 三、计算两个轮廓之间的最小距离
  • 四、计算两个轮廓之间的最小距离和对应的点
  • 五、计算直线和区域之间的最小和最大距离
  • 六、计算点到轮廓线之间的距离
  • 七、计算点到直线的距离
  • 八、计算点到点的距离
  • 九、计算点和区域之间的距离
  • 十、计算点到线段的距离
  • 十一、计算线段和直线的距离
  • 十二、计算线段和区域的距离
  • 十三、计算两条线段之间的距离

一、计算两条线之间的夹角

-Pi=<Angle<=Pi

angle_ll( : : RowA1, ColumnA1, RowA2, ColumnA2, RowB1, ColumnB1, RowB2, ColumnB2 : Angle)

二、计算一条直线和水平轴之间的夹角

-Pi=<Angle<Pi

angle_lx( : : Row1, Column1, Row2, Column2 : Angle)

三、计算两个轮廓之间的最小距离

distance_cc_min(Contour1, Contour2 : : Mode : DistanceMin)

四、计算两个轮廓之间的最小距离和对应的点

distance_cc_min_points(Contour1, Contour2 : : Mode : DistanceMin, Row1, Column1, Row2, Column2)

五、计算直线和区域之间的最小和最大距离

distance_lr(Region : : Row1, Column1, Row2, Column2 : DistanceMin, DistanceMax)

六、计算点到轮廓线之间的距离

distance_pc(Contour : : Row, Column : DistanceMin, DistanceMax)

七、计算点到直线的距离

distance_pl( : : Row, Column, Row1, Column1, Row2, Column2 : Distance)

八、计算点到点的距离

distance_pp( : : Row1, Column1, Row2, Column2 : Distance)

九、计算点和区域之间的距离

distance_pr(Region : : Row, Column : DistanceMin, DistanceMax)

十、计算点到线段的距离

distance_ps( : : Row, Column, Row1, Column1, Row2, Column2 : DistanceMin, DistanceMax)

十一、计算线段和直线的距离

distance_sl( : : RowA1, ColumnA1, RowA2, ColumnA2, RowB1, ColumnB1, RowB2, ColumnB2 : DistanceMin, DistanceMax)

十二、计算线段和区域的距离

distance_sr(Region : : Row1, Column1, Row2, Column2 : DistanceMin, DistanceMax)

十三、计算两条线段之间的距离

distance_ss( : : RowA1, ColumnA1, RowA2, ColumnA2, RowB1, ColumnB1, RowB2, ColumnB2 : DistanceMin, DistanceMax)
http://www.dtcms.com/a/77186.html

相关文章:

  • Linux主机持久化技术
  • 日常学习开发记录-input组件
  • 数据库设计实验(3)—— 分离与附加、还原与备份
  • 【Java面试场景题搜集总结】
  • Redis和MongoDB的区别
  • 【数学建模】熵权法
  • maven插件不能正确解析
  • 八、JavaScript函数
  • NAT技术-初级总结
  • MySQL :参数修改
  • springboot请求响应
  • 设计一个高性能的分布式限流系统
  • Redis的消息队列是怎么实现的
  • HarmonyOS开发,深拷贝、浅拷贝的封装和调用
  • Spring Boot 核心知识点:依赖注入 (Dependency Injection)
  • 智慧社区2.0
  • C# 中常见 JSON 处理库的优缺点对比
  • 【设计模式】3W 学习法深入剖析创建型模式:原理、实战与开源框架应用(含 Java 代码)
  • 条款43:学习处理模板化基类内的名称
  • 提示deepseek生成完整的json用于对接外部API
  • 【Film】MovieAgent:自动化电影生成通过多智能体CoT规划
  • Linux上的`i2c-tools`工具集的详细介绍;并利用它操作IMX6ULL的I2C控制器进而控制芯片AP3216C读取光照值和距离值
  • 深度学习框架PyTorch——从入门到精通(1)下载与安装
  • flutter 专题 一百零三
  • MySQL如何存储表情符号?
  • LeetCode 第14~16题
  • 【gopher的java学习笔记】如何知道java应用启动过程中加载了哪些class
  • 【2025 最新 Cursor AI 教程 06】Cursor AI 与其他 AI 编码助手的比较
  • vue render函数开发高阶组件(HOC)
  • 卷积神经网络 - 卷积的变种、数学性质